Oral lichen planus (OLP) and oral lichenoid lesion (OLL) are chronic inflammatory diseases involving the oral mucosa. B cells infiltration in OLP and OLL, however, little is known about these cells in OLP and OLL. To analyze the function and infiltrating features of B lymphocytes in OLP and OLL, and to preliminarily evaluate their correlation with clinical outcomes. Tissue samples were collected from OLP, OLL, and healthy mucosa. The phenotypes and amounts of B cells in tissues were analyzed by single-cell sequencing. Their proportion and infiltrating features in tissues were examined by immunohistochemistry and immunofluorescence. With the systemic medication of corticoids, the correlation between B cells infiltrating characteristics and the clinical outcomes were evaluated. A quantified proportion increase of B cells was shown in both OLP and OLL. B cells in OLP demonstrated heightened activation and enhanced regulation in immune response. A cohort of 100 patients with OLP/OLL and 13 healthy controls were examined to investigate the B cells infiltration pattern. B cells were distributed in the superficial layer of lamina propria in 92.9% and 41.9% of OLP and OLL, respectively(P < 0.01); focally distributed in 25.0% and 62.9% of OLP and OLL, respectively(P < 0.01). With the systemic medication of corticoids, the cases with B cell infiltration (B+) in OLP and OLL groups showed a statistically significant reduction in REU scores before and after treatment (P < 0.01). B cells are widely present in OLP and OLL, and B cell infiltration in OLP and OLL are related to the better therapeutic effect of oral corticoids.

AIM: To reveal the cellular composition and molecular environment of the periodontal and peri-implant inflammatory infiltrates through a single-cell sequencing technique, which may explain the pathological difference between these two diseases. A special focus was placed on the phenotypes and potential roles of neutrophils and fibroblasts in peri-implant/periodontal tissue immunity. MATERIALS AND METHODS: High-throughput single-cell transcriptomic profiling of peri-implant tissues from patients with peri-implantitis as well as periodontal tissues from patients with periodontitis and healthy donors was performed. Immunofluorescence analysis was carried out to further validate the identified cell subtypes and their involvement in peri-implantitis and periodontitis. RESULTS: Based on our single-cell resolution analysis, a quantified proportional increase of neutrophil (Neu) subtypes was shown in peri-implantitis. Among these, a predominance of Neutro_CXCR2 was revealed. We also found the involvement of inflammation-promoting fibroblasts as well as a predominance of CXCL8+ fibroblast-CXCR2+ neutrophil interaction in peri-implantitis. CONCLUSIONS: Our study indicated that the predominance of CXCL8+ fibroblast-CXCR2+ neutrophil interaction might underline the enhanced host response in peri-implantitis compared with periodontitis. This information offers a molecular basis by which fibroblast and neutrophil subtypes might be diagnostically and therapeutically targeted in peri-implantitis.

Objective Ultra-performance liquid chromatography-quadrupole time-of-flight mass spectrometry(UPLC-Q-TOF-MS)and network pharmacology technology combined with pharmacodynamic experiments were used to analyze the quality markers(Q-markers)in Saorilao Qingfei Zhike Capsules.Methods Using UPLC-Q-TOF-MS technology,the chemical components in different polar extracts of Saorilao Qingfei Zhike Capsules was analyzed.Potential pharmacological components were screened by using antitussive and expectorant models.The"components-targets-diseases"network was constructed and potential Q-markers were screened by network pharmacology technology.Then we conducted pharmacodynamic validation to confirm the Q-markers,which have antitussive and expectorant effects in Saorilao Qingfei Zhike Capsules.Results A total of 120 compounds were obtained from the Saorilao Qingfei Zhike Capsules through qualitative analysis.Among the extracts of different polarity,44 compounds were derived from petroleum ether extract,85 compounds were derived from ethyl acetate extract,79 compounds were derived from n-butanol extract,and 71 compounds were derived from water extract.The results of pharmacological experiments showed that among extracts of different polarity,petroleum ether extract had the best antitussive effect,while n-butanol extract had the best expectorant effect.Three core components for eliminating phlegm and relieving cough were screened through network pharmacology techniques:farcalinol,farcalinediol,and rubimaillin.Pharmacodynamic studies verified that all core components mentioned above have certain antitussive and expectorant effects.Conclusion Based on the above research,farcalinol,farcalindiol,and rubimaillin can be used as Q-markers for the antitussive and expectorant effects of Saorilao Qingfei Zhike Capsules.This paper provides reference for the quality standard of Saorilao Qingfei Zhike Capsules.

PURPOSE: This study aimed to assess the incidence, potential risk factors and clinical impact of incomplete device endothelialization(IDE) after left atrial appendage closure (LAAC). METHODS: A total of 101 consecutive patients with nonvalvular atrial fibrillation (AF) who underwent successful LAAC and received antithrombotic treatment using a standard regimen were prospectively followed up to 6 months after the procedure. The status of device endothelialization and device-related thrombus (DRT) were evaluated using cardiac computed tomography (CT). Major adverse cardio-cerebral events (MACCE) including all-cause death, heart failure(HF) hospitalization, acute ischemic stroke, transient ischemic attack(TIA), peripheral vascular embolism, and major bleeding were recorded. RESULTS: IDE was detected in 65 (64.4%) patients. Patients with IDE or complete device endothelialization (CDE) did not significantly differ with respect to baseline clinical characteristics and interventional procedure features. Multivariate analysis model revealed that persistent AF, left atrial appendage ostial diameter and left atrial size were independent risk factors for IDE. During 6-month follow-up, the incidence of DRT was 4.6% in patients with IDE and 2.8% in those with CDE, respectively (p > 0.05), and the overall rate of MACCE was non-significantly higher in the IDE group (7.7% vs. 2.8%, p = 0.32). CONCLUSION: IDE is common after LAAC, especially in patients with persistent AF, higher left atrial appendage ostial diameter and left atrial size. IDE confers an increased risk for DRT, but may be not necessarily associated with thromboembolic events and poor clinical outcome, providing careful monitoring and continued antithrombotic therapy are given.

The fenrou zhijian is defined as potential gap between different layers in the three-dimensional network structure formed by the twelve meridian tendons. Various pathological changes of the meridian tendons lead to the adhesion and closure of fenrou zhijian, causing abnormal mechanical conduction of the meridian tendon system, which in turn leads to painful bi syndrome of meridian tendons. As such, restarting the fenrou zhijian is the key to acupuncture treatment for painful bi syndrome of meridian tendons. Under the guidance of musculoskeletal ultrasound, the level and the angle of needle insertion of acupuncture at fenrou zhijian could be accurately controlled, the efficacy of acupuncture is improved.

L-asparaginase (L-ASN) is widely applied in the treatment of malignant tumor and low-acrylamide food production, however, the low expression level hampers its application. Heterologous expression is an effective strategy to increase the expression level of target enzymes, and Bacillus is generally used as the host for efficient production of enzymes. In this study, the expression level of L-asparaginase in Bacillus was enhanced through optimization of expression element and host. Firstly, five signal peptides (SPSacC, SPAmyL, SPAprE, SPYwbN and SPWapA) were screened, among which SPSacC showed the best performance, reaching an activity of 157.61 U/mL. Subsequently, four strong promoters (P43, PykzA-P43, PUbay and PbacA) from Bacillus were screened, and tandem promoter PykzA-P43 showed the highest yield of L-asparaginase, which was 52.94% higher than that of control strain. Finally, three Bacillus expression hosts (B. licheniformis Δ0F3 and BL10, B. subtilis WB800) were investigated, and the maximum L-asparaginase activity, 438.3 U/mL, was reached by B. licheniformis BL10, which was an 81.83% increase compared with that of the control. This is also the highest level of L-asparaginase in shake flask reported to date. Taken together, this study constructed a B. licheniformis strain BL10/PykzA-P43-SPSacC-ansZ capable of efficiently producing L-asparaginase, which laid the foundation for industrial production of L-asparaginase.

AIM: To evaluate the long-term survival of short implants and to investigate the association of the Implant Disease Risk Assessment (IDRA) with the occurrence of biological complications. MATERIAL AND METHODS: This study was designed as a cohort study with a median follow-up of 10.0 years. Patients who had received 6-mm implants were reviewed and assigned into low-, moderate-, and high-risk groups (Group L, M, and H) based on the IDRA tool. The implant survival, biological complications, soft tissue condition, hardware complications, and marginal bone loss (MBL) were evaluated. Kaplan-Meier curves and Cox regression were performed for survival analysis. RESULTS: A hundred and ten patients were included. The overall cumulative survival rate was 90.9% (L:100.0%, M: 93.3%, and H: 80.6%). A higher risk profile was significantly associated with a decreased implant survival (hazard ratio: 4.11, 95% CI: 1.17-14.36, p < .05). Higher risk profile (hazard ratio: 2.63, 95% CI: 1.32-5.25, p < .05) was a potential risk factor for biological complications. At follow-up, significant differences in bleeding index, modified plaque index, and peri-implant probing depth were found among groups (p < .01). No significant difference was found in MBL. CONCLUSION: Acceptable long-term clinical outcomes could be achieved after 10 years for short implants. Despite a statistically nonsignificant difference in MBL, patients with a high-risk profile of IDRA seem to be at greater risk of implant loss and biological complications.

AIM: To compare the 3-year clinical, radiographic and economic outcomes of short-6-mm implants and longer implants combined with osteotome sinus floor elevation (OSFE) in the posterior maxilla. MATERIAL AND METHODS: This study enrolled 225 patients (225 implants with diameter of 4.1 mm and 4.8 mm) with a posterior maxillary residual bone height (RBH) of 6-8 mm. Patients were randomly divided into three groups: Group 1 (6 mm implants alone), Group 2 (8 mm implants + OSFE) and Group 3 (10 mm implants + OSFE). The following outcomes were recorded at 1 and 3-year examinations: implant survival, probing pocket depth (PPD), bleeding on probing (BOP), modified plaque index (mPI), marginal bone loss (MBL), biological and technical complications, complication-free survival and treatment costs. RESULTS: At the 3-year follow-up, 199 patients (Group 1: 67; Group 2: 62; Group 3: 70) were re-examined. Implant survival rates were 91.80%, 97.08% and 100.00% in groups 1, 2 and 3. Implant survival rate in Group 1 was significantly lower than that in Group 3 (p = 0.029). A multivariate Cox model showed that the short-6-mm implants with wide diameter had a protective effect on implant survival (hazard ratio: 0.59, p = 0.001). No significant differences in BOP%, PPD, mPI, MBL and complication-free survival rate were found among the three groups. The average costs of retreatment were 8.31%, 1.96% and 0.56% of the total costs in groups 1, 2 and 3. The cost to avoid a 1% increase in implant loss associated with 6-mm implants over a 3-year period was 369 CNY (56 USD) using a 10-mm implant with OSFE and 484 CNY (74 USD) using an 8-mm implant with OSFE. CONCLUSION: In the moderately atrophic posterior maxillae, the three treatments showed acceptable clinical, radiographic and economic outcomes with up to 3-year follow-up. 10-mm implants combined with OSFE showed more favourable implant survival and fewer maintenance costs in comparison with short-6-mm implants, which were less expensive.

OBJECTIVE@#To detect the core muscle group in the patients with myofascial pain syndromes(MPS) by using the surface electromyography; to detect the distribution of muscle fiber type by the analysis of the median frequency and the slope of the median frequency.@*METHODS@#From October 2017 to March 2018, there were 100 patients with the MPS, including 45 males and 55 females; the average age was 48.5 years old, ranging from 29 to 76 years old. There were 40 cases of left back pain and 60 cases of right back pain. The course of illness was more than 6 months. Another 40 healthy patients without pain in the waist were included in the control group, 20 males and 20 females; the average age was 47.3 years old, ranging from 29 to 76 years old. All the patients had different degrees of back pain and muscle stiffness, which were diagnosed as lumbar fasciitis by clinical and imaging examination. Surface electromyography was used to measure the characteristics of the lumbar core muscles (multifissions, iliocostal muscles, and longest muscle) of the three groups in the Biering-Sorensen testing, such as median frequency(MF) and absolute slope of median frequency (MFs).@*RESULTS@#The MF values of the multifidus muscle in the three groups were as follows:the left side of the non-pain group was 133.88±26.61, and the right side was 131.39±29.81; left side of lift side pain group 117.29±10.93, right side 133.70±17.81; in the right pain group, the left side was 131.36±17.37, and the right side was 118.28±13.57. The MF values of the iliocostal muscle in the three groups were:106.94±28.01 on the left side of the non-pain group, 114.68±18.96 on the right side; left side of lift side pain group 93.95±11.17, right side 107.60±27.86; in the right pain group, the left side was 105.93±15.52, and the right side was 97.27±19.27. The MF values of the longest muscle in the three groups were:109.24±26.20 on the left side of the non-pain group, 112.58±17.70 on the right side. Left side of left side pain group 95.58±10.83, right side 108.79±26.39; in the right pain group, the left side was 106.50±17.98, and the right side was 98.20±11.16. The MFs values of the multifidus muscle in the three groups were:0.221±0.109 on the left side of the non-pain group, and 0.259±0.169 on the right side; left side of left side pain group 0.318±0.184, right side 0.210±0.159; in the right pain group, the left side was 0.258±0.169, and the right side was 0.386±0.166. The MFs values of the iliocostal muscles in the three groups were:0.241±0.158 for the left side of the non-pain group, and 0.238±0.128 for the right side. Left side of left side pain group 0.330±0.208, right side 0.252±0.171; in the right side pain group, left side 0.249±0.150, right side 0.343± 0.144. The MFs values of the longest muscle of the three groups were:0.244±0.252 on the left side of the non-pain group, and 0.210±0.128 on the right side; left side of left side pain group 0.348±0.255, right side 0.241±0.224; in the right pain group, the left side was 0.239±0.155, and the right side was 0.334±0.233. There were no statistically significant differences in MF and MFs values of the left and right lumbar multifidus muscle, iliocostal muscle and longest muscle in the non-pain group(>0.05). MF values of the pain side multifidus muscle, iliocostal muscle and longest muscle in the lumbago group were lower than those in the non-pain group(<0.05). MFs values of the painful side multifidus muscle, iliocostal muscle and longest muscle in the low back pain group were higher than those in the non-pain group(<0.05).@*CONCLUSIONS@#The muscle fatigue degree of the back muscle in the pain side of patients with MPs is decreased, and the muscle fiber type is dominated by II muscle fiber.

Internal environment of metabolism of traditional Chinese medicine (TCM) is a dynamic process, which is in line with the "holistic-dynamic-comprehensive-analytic" characteristics of metabonomics, therefore metabonomics have a unique advantage to reveal the metabolic pattern of TCM. The application of metabonomics in TCM has great practical significance in understanding the pharmacodynamic/toxic effect material basis, mechanisms and guiding for determination of dosage and treatment course; At the same time, the scientific compatibility of TCM prescription, the germplasm resources of TCM and the preclinical safety/toxicity can be widely researched. At present, metabolomics has become a leading technology in many industries and fields including the research and development of TCM. The core of metabolomics is analytical technology, because comprehensive metabolite profiles or accurate identification of known metabolites can be obtained from complex biological samples only by appropriate analytical techniques. At the same time, a series of bioinformatics/chemical informatics/stoichiometry methods are needed to process the data, so as to obtain the potential law and information in the mass data. In this paper, the concept of metabolomics, relevant analytical techniques, data processing methods and applications were explained and analyzed clearly. In addition, the core problems and countermeasures of metabolomics were summarized, and the future development of metabolomics was prospected as well.

BACKGROUND:Studies have shown that human cartilage glycoprotein-39 has a certain relationship to articular cartilage degeneration and repair, but the mechanism of action is not very clear. OBJECTIVE:To investigate the effect of human cartilage glycoprotein-39 on chondrogenesis of precartilaginous stem cels. METHODS: Precartilaginous stem cels were isolated from the adult articular cartilage. Cels which could express CD105 and CD166 were detected using flow cytometry folowed by isolation and purification. Isolated precartilaginous stem cels werecultured using monolayer method, and then, passage 2 cels were cultured in the medium containing human cartilage glycoprotein-39 and normal chondrogenic medium for 14 days, respectively. Immunohistochemical staining was used to observe expression of type II colagen and gross observation was done for evaluation of cartilage formation. RESULTS AND CONCLUSION:The precartilaginous stem cels isolated from the adult articular cartilage could express CD105 and CD166. After induction, differentiated precartilaginous stem cels gradualy gathered and formed nudes. The induced cels were positive for type II colagen; after induction by human cartilage glycoprotein-39, the nodules became larger and the expression of type II colagen was increased. These findings indicate that precartilaginous stem cels with chondrogenic ability can be isolated from the adult articular cartilage, and can be induced to differentiate into chondrocytes, in which human cartilage glycoprotein-39 plays an important role.

To establish a LC-MS/MS method to determine the concentrations of liquiritin, glycyrrhizin, glycyrrhetinic acid, amygdalin, amygdalin prunasin, ephedrine, pseudoephedrine and methylephedrine of Maxing Shigan decoction in rat plasma, and study the differences on their pharmacokinetic process in normal rats and RSV pneumonia model rats. After normal rats and RSV pneumonia model rats were orally administered with Maxing Shigan decoction, the blood was collected from retinal vein plexus of different time points. Specifically, tetrahydropalmatine was taken as internal standard for determining ephedrine, while chloramphenicol was taken as internal standard for determining other components. After plasma samples were pre-treated as the above, the supernatant was dried with nitrogen blowing concentrator and then redissolved with methylalcohol. The chromatography was eluted with mobile phase consisted of acetonitrile and 0.1% formic acid solution in a gradient manner. ESI sources were adopted to scan ingredients in ephedra in a positive ion scanning mode and other ingredientsin a negative ion scanning mode. The multiple-reaction monitoring (MRM) method was developed the plasma concentration of each active component. The pharmacokinetic parameters of each group were calculated by using Win-Nonlin 4.1 software and put into the statistical analysis. The result showed the plasma concentration of the eight active ingredients, i.e., liquiritin, glycyrrhizin, glycyrrhetinic acid, amygdalin, amygdalin prunasin, ephedrine, pseudoephedrine and methylephedrine within the ranges of 1.04-1040, 1.04-1040, 0.89-445, 1.05-4200, 1.25-2490, 0.3-480, 0.3-480, 0.3-480 microg x L(-1), with a good linearity and satisfactory precision, recovery and stability in the above ingredients. After modeling, except for glycyrrhetinic acid whose pharmacokinetic parameters were lacked due to the data missing, all of the rest components showed significant higher Cmax, AUC(0-1) and lower clearance rate (CL) than that of the normal group, indicating the increase in absorption in rats in the pathological state by reducing the clearance rate. The method is accurate and sensitive and so can be used to determine the plasma concentrations of the eight active ingredients in Maxing Shigan decoction. RSV pneumonia-infected rats absorbed more ingredients in Maxing Shigan decoction.

The study established a UPLC-MS/MS method that is used for simultaneous determination nine major bioactive compounds of Dachengqi Tang in rat plasma. Using Aglient C18 column (2.1 mm x 50 mm,1.7 microm) was chromatographed, using methanol-5 mmol x L(-1) ammonium formate mobile phase gradient, elution 0.3 mL x min(-1). In the plasma pre-treatment process, not only the method of methanol and acetonitrile protein precipitation was investigated, and different factors extraction solvent, the type of the scroll time, the number and the type of extraction solvent, the extraction volume of the extraction solution of liquid-liquid extraction is investigated. Finally, with ibuprofen as an internal standard, using ethyl acetate liquid-liquid extraction method pretreatment blood, N2 dry reconstituted supernatant after centrifugation UPLC-MS/MS analysis, in electrospray ionization (ESI) negative mode, using multiple reaction monitoring mode for testing. The linear range of emodin, rhein, aloe-emodin, chrysophanol, magnolol, honokiol, hesperidin and hesperitin is 0.33-660, 0.40-792, 0.41-827, 0.34-680, 0.45-907, 0.46-927, 0.43-867, 0.34-683, 0.39-787 microg x L(-1) respectively, good linear relationship; and extraction recovery were greater than 69.39%, days after the day of the RSD is less than 15%. This method can be used to study the rat gastric large bearing gas after Dachengqi Tang, the simultaneous determination of nine components in plasma for its pharmacokinetics and efficacy material base to provide a theoretical basis.

BACKGROUND:Drainage has been applied as a routine to hip and knee replacement surgery. However, as a potential channel, drainage could become a portal for bacteria and other pathogens to invade the joint cavity. OBJECTIVE:To evaluate the clinical significance and safety of drainage in total knee arthroplasty. METHODS:The 80 patients were prospectively randomized into two groups:Group 1 included 38 patients with wound drainage;Group 2 included 42 patients without any drainage. According to a formula calculation, blood loss, the number of subjects requiring blood transfusion, volume of blood transfusion, complications and the recovery of function after total knee arthroplasty were statistical y analyzed. RESULTS AND CONCLUSION:The subjects were fol owed up for 2 years after discharge. Two patients lost to fol ow up in the non-drainage group. 78 patients were involved in the result analysis. The total blood loss, the number of subjects requiring blood transfusion and volume of blood transfusion were more in the drainage group than those in the non-drainage group after surgery. At 3 days after arthroplasty, active range of motion was larger in the drainage group than that in the non-drainage group. No significant differences in hemoglobin levels and Keen Society Score scores were detected after arthroplasty between the two groups. Results suggested that draining wil increase the blood loss and blood transfusion, but it may contribute to the early recovery of knee function. No significant differences in long-period Keen Society Score scores and postoperative complications were detectable between the two groups.

<p><b>OBJECTIVE</b>The traditional decoction method of Dachengqi Tang is that "First boiling Magnolia officinalis and Citrus aurantium with a pipeful of water, taking out five litres from the decoction, removing residues, adding rheum officinale, boiling again, taking out two litres from it, removing residues, adding mirabilite, boiling it with low fire". According to it, residues of M. officinalis and C. aurantium should be removed after decocting. This essay aims to study the content of anthraquinones, in order to proof whether the removal of residues of M. officinalis and C. aurantium is scientific.</p><p><b>METHOD</b>The traditional method was adopted to prepare Dachengqi Tang. Decoction A (original method) was obtained by removing residues of M. officinalis and C. aurantium, whereas decoction B was obtained without removing residues of M. officinalis and C. aurantium. The content of anthraquinones of both methods was determined with HPLC.</p><p><b>RESULT</b>The content of both combined and free anthraquinones in decoction A was higher than that of decoction B. The content of total anthraquinones in residues of decoction A was lower than that of residue B.</p><p><b>CONCLUSION</b>The traditional decoction method of removing residues of M. officinalis and C. aurantium from Dachengqi Tang is scientific, because it improves the dissolution rate of effective ingredients, which provides a theoretical basis for effective substances of the drug.</p>

Review the research and development status that Chinese medicine are compatible with Tripterygium wilfordii for attenuation and synergy for recent year. From modern medicine view and Chinese medicine dialectical perspective explain the mechanisms and methods of compatibility applied to attenuation and synergy of T. wilfordii. Provide a reference for reasonable application of other toxic Chinese medicine. Prefer the suggestion that Chinese medicinal formulae can be developed into Chinese medicine compound preparation.

Object To develop a method for the determination of scutellarin in Erigeron breviscapus (Vant.) Hand. -Mazz. and its extract (dengzhanhuasu) by capillary electrophoresis. Methods Separation was carried out in an uncoated fused silica capillary 57 cm ?50 ?m (ID). Meanwhile, a running voltage 20 kV, 40 mmol/L borax (pH 8.50 with H 3PO 4) buffer and a UV detector at 280 nm were adopted. Results The calibration curve showed good linearity over the range of 0.1-4.0 mg/mL (r=0.998 5). The average recovery was higher than 98.0%. Conclusion The method is proved to be simple, rapid and accurate, and can be used for quality control of E. breviscapus and its extract (dengzhanhuasu).
